BRAC Bank launches international debit card for buying houses
June 05, 2025 00:00:00
BRAC Bank has launched Visa ARQ Express International Debit Card, a pioneering solution designed to assist corporate and institutional clients in Bangladesh, to conduct secure and seamless international transactions.
This initiative, in partnership with Visa, the global leader in payments, aligns with Bangladesh Bank's recent directive. The directive permits local agent companies to open Agent's Retention Quota (ARQ) foreign currency accounts to facilitate legitimate overseas cashless payments for garments buying houses and other agents operating in Bangladesh.
Visa ARQ Express International Debit Card enables corporate clients to withdraw cash 24/7 from any ATM worldwide that accepts Visa cards, perform point-of-sale (POS) and e-commerce transactions in multiple currencies, and enjoy contactless POS transactions up to a limit specified by the regulator.
This card is linked to ARQ accounts, which, as per Bangladesh Bank's FE Circular No. 04 dated January 13, 2025, allows companies acting as agents or trade facilitators to retain a portion of their foreign currency earnings. These funds can be used for bona fide business expenses abroad, including payments made via international debit cards.
